F1 sprint qualifying races given green light after unanimous approval

Ian Parkes Monday 26 April 2021 16:46 - Updated: 16:47 Formula 1 has unanimously approved the introduction of sprint qualifying races for this year following a meeting of its Commission. F1 and the FIA has confirmed two of the three races will be held at European venues - Silverstone and Monza - with the third at a non-European venue. Article continues under video At this stage, the race in Säo Paulo is slated, but due to the ongoing situation with the Covid-19 pandemic, a definitive decision has been placed on hold.
